BlockBeats News, June 17 — U.S. Vice President JD Vance stated in his latest remarks that the United States has "achieved its set goals" after taking action against Iran's nuclear facilities, and announced that the operation was a "victory." Vance said, "We have completed the objectives set in Iran," "Now all the chips are in Trump's hands."

He also emphasized that Iran's future economic relief will depend on whether it complies with the relevant agreements and terms, and cooperates with U.S. requirements. Vance stated, "Iran's future economic easing depends on its compliance."
